Role — различия между версиями

Материал из DevelopmenOnTheEdge
Перейти к: навигация, поиск
Строка 1: Строка 1:
{{ElementType|com.beanexplorer.enterprise.metadata.model.Role|нет}}
+
{{ElementType|com.beanexplorer.enterprise.metadata.model.Role|да}}
  
 
Роль (role) — это базовый элемент подсистемы безопасности. Роли могут выдаваться конкретным пользователям. [[Operation|Операции]] и [[Query|представления]] могут быть доступны определённым ролям. Роли могут объединяться в [[RoleGroup|группы ролей]], но при внесении в базу группы разворачиваются, поэтому в базе есть только отдельные роли.
 
Роль (role) — это базовый элемент подсистемы безопасности. Роли могут выдаваться конкретным пользователям. [[Operation|Операции]] и [[Query|представления]] могут быть доступны определённым ролям. Роли могут объединяться в [[RoleGroup|группы ролей]], но при внесении в базу группы разворачиваются, поэтому в базе есть только отдельные роли.
  
 
Обычно роли называют с большой буквы в CamelCase (например, SecurityOperator, Accountant и т. д.). Имеются стандартные роли, которые могут специально обрабатываться BeanExplorer: Administrator, Guest, DbAdmin, SystemDeveloper.
 
Обычно роли называют с большой буквы в CamelCase (например, SecurityOperator, Accountant и т. д.). Имеются стандартные роли, которые могут специально обрабатываться BeanExplorer: Administrator, Guest, DbAdmin, SystemDeveloper.
 +
 +
Роли вместе с группами ролей по умолчанию сохраняются в файл security.yaml.
  
 
Для ролей поддерживаются [[extras]].
 
Для ролей поддерживаются [[extras]].

Версия 13:30, 11 сентября 2014

Класс
Role
Поддерживает документацию
да
Поддерживает extras
нет


Роль (role) — это базовый элемент подсистемы безопасности. Роли могут выдаваться конкретным пользователям. Операции и представления могут быть доступны определённым ролям. Роли могут объединяться в группы ролей, но при внесении в базу группы разворачиваются, поэтому в базе есть только отдельные роли.

Обычно роли называют с большой буквы в CamelCase (например, SecurityOperator, Accountant и т. д.). Имеются стандартные роли, которые могут специально обрабатываться BeanExplorer: Administrator, Guest, DbAdmin, SystemDeveloper.

Роли вместе с группами ролей по умолчанию сохраняются в файл security.yaml.

Для ролей поддерживаются extras.